Authorities
The LockNow Safety App enables cooperating authorities and first responders to receive notification alerts or text messages during an active shooter event.
These essential members of the active threat response team can be registered to receive real active shooter alerts only, avoiding interruptions from practice drills.
Registered authorities receive alerts simultaneously with school personnel when a panic button is activated, helping improve response times for emergency responders.

About Chautauqua
Chautauqua is a town and lake resort community in chautauqua county, new york, united states. The population was 4,464 at the 2010 census. The town is named after chautauqua lake. The town of chautauqua is in the western part of the county on the northwestern end of chautauqua lake. It is northwest of jamestown. Chautauqua is famous as the home of the chautauqua institution, the birthplace in 1875 of the chautauqua movement of educational and cultural centers. According to the united states census bureau, the town has a total area of 67.2 square miles, of which 67.1 square miles of it is land and 0.077 square miles, or 0.14%, is water. As of the census of 2000, there were 4,666 people, 1,881 households, and 1,269 families residing in the town. The population density was 69.4 people per square mile. The racial makeup of the town was 96.25% white, 1.59% african american, 0.24% native american, 0.39% asian, 0.09% pacific islander, 0.19% from other races, and 1.26% from two or more races. Hispanic or latino of any race were 1.05% of the population.
